Mortal Kombat movie reboot features lowly supermarket employee with out of this world powers

Posted by Catalyst
June 19, 2012 at 8:32 a.m. PDT
Mortal Kombat movie reboot features lowly supermarket employee with out of this world powers Kevin Tancharoen, who directed the Mortal Kombat: Legacy series of web shorts, recently announced some of the plot details for the upcoming motion picture reboot of the series.

Speaking with Bloody Disgusting, he revealed that the film will, "follow a lowly unlucky supermarket employee who discovers that he has out of this world powers."

Tancharoen noted that this character, "must decide between good and evil, even though the evil side has helped him discover his true potential and who he really is."
